What is a 3 Wheel Stroller?
A 3 wheel stroller, as the name implies, includes three wheels-- usually one large wheel at the front and 2 smaller sized wheels at the back. This style supplies boosted maneuverability and stability, making it suitable for various terrains, including parks, sidewalks, and even some off-road environments.

While 3 wheel strollers have their drawbacks, they also include many benefits that make them attracting many parents:
1. Improved Maneuverability
The most significant benefit of a 3 wheel stroller is its maneuverability. With a single front wheel that can pivot, these strollers can make sharp turns and browse through crowded areas with ease.
2. Great for Active Lifestyles
For moms and dads who love jogging or strolling on various surfaces, a 3 wheel stroller frequently comes equipped with durability-focused functions, such as bigger wheels and suspension systems, making them perfect for outdoor activities.
3. Lightweight Design
Many 3 wheel strollers are lighter than their 4 wheel counterparts, which can be especially useful for moms and dads who need to transfer their stroller frequently-- whether in the vehicle or on public transportation.
4. Configurable Features
Lots of 3 wheel strollers come with functions that can accommodate infants and toddlers alike, including adjustable seats, canopies, and storage spaces. This adaptability allows them to be utilized for multiple years and various child growth phases.

While there are plenty of factors to love 3 wheel strollers, they are not without their drawbacks:
1. Stability Concerns
As a result of their style, some parents find that 3 wheel strollers can be less stable than their 4 wheel equivalents, specifically on irregular surface areas. It might need more effort to keep constant when totally packed.
2. Restricted Options
Typically, the variety of designs and designs offered in 3 wheel strollers might be more minimal compared to the large choice of 4 wheel styles.
3. Rate Point
Numerous 3 wheel strollers fall into the mid to high rate range, which may not be an alternative for all families.

1. Are 3 wheel strollers safe for newborns?
While lots of 3 wheel strollers appropriate for infants, some might not have the required recline or assistance. Try to find models particularly developed for babies or include a compatible infant cars and truck seat accessory.
2. How do I clean a 3 wheel stroller?
Most strollers have detachable, machine-washable fabric elements. Constantly seek advice from the producer's care directions for particular cleansing recommendations.
3. Can I jog with a 3 wheel stroller?
Yes, however go with a stroller clearly rated for jogging or running. Jogging strollers are created with superior suspension and stability features to deal with greater speeds.
4. Do 3 wheel strollers have storage?
Many 3 wheel strollers come geared up with storage baskets, pockets, and other setups for diapers, treats, and personal products.
